Transthyretin (TTR or TBPA) is a transport protein in the serum and cerebrospinal fluid that carries the thyroid hormone thyroxine (T4) and retinol-binding protein bound to retinol. This is how transthyretin gained its name: transports thyroxine and retinol. The liver secretes transthyretin into the blood, and the choroid plexus secretes TTR into the cerebrospinal fluid. TTR was originally called prealbumin (or thyroxine-binding prealbumin) because it ran faster than albumin on electrophoresis gels.

American Journal of Psychology, 55, 467-517 In the middle of his experiment Crespi shifted some of his animals from a large reward to a small reward. These animals now ran even more slowly than control animals that had been trained on small reward throughout the experiment. This overshoot is an example of successive negative contrast. Likewise, other animals shifted from small to large reward ran faster than those trained on the larger reward throughout (successive positive contrast).
Contrary to what its name suggests, the "turbo" button was intended to let a computer run slower than the speed for which it had been designed. With the introduction of CPUs which ran faster than the original 4.77 MHz Intel 8088 used in the IBM Personal Computer, programs which relied on the CPU's frequency for timing were executing faster than intended. Games in particular were often rendered unplayable. To provide some compatibility, the "turbo" button was added.

In 2013, a study found that mixed breeds live on average 1.2 years longer than pure breeds. John Scott and John L. Fuller performed a detailed study of purebred cocker spaniels, purebred basenjis, and hybrids between them. They found that hybrids ran faster than either parent, perhaps due to heterosis. Other characteristics, such as basal heart rate, did not show any heterosis—the dog's basal heart rate was close to the average of its parents—perhaps due to the additive effects of multiple genes.

The initial clock rate of the 80188 was 6 MHz, but due to more hardware available for the microcode to use, especially for address calculation, many individual instructions ran faster than on an 8086 at the same clock frequency. For instance, the common register+immediate addressing mode was significantly faster than on the 8086, especially when a memory location was both (one of the) operand(s) and the destination. Multiply and divide also showed great improvement, being several times as fast as on the original 8086 and multi-bit shifts were done almost four times as quickly as in the 8086.
The 80186 series was generally intended for embedded systems, as microcontrollers with external memory. Therefore, to reduce the number of integrated circuits required, it included features such as clock generator, interrupt controller, timers, wait state generator, DMA channels, and external chip select lines. Due to ISDN's ability to establish connections in less than 3 seconds, compared to 30–60 seconds for a dial-up modem, BT Highway provided many people's first experience of a near always-on Internet connection. The service also provided many people's first experience of an Internet connection that ran faster than a dial-up modem (up to 128 kbit/s compared to 56 kbit/s, and with a latency of 75-150 ms compared to 150-300 ms). BT Highway was available five or more years before the availability of broadband, especially in rural areas where ISDN was available over far longer distances, and far more telephone exchanges, than the initial roll-out of ADSL.
One method of reporting the effect size for the Mann–Whitney U test is with f, the common language effect size. As a sample statistic, the common language effect size is computed by forming all possible pairs between the two groups, then finding the proportion of pairs that support a direction (say, that items from group 1 are larger than items from group 2). To illustrate, in a study with a sample of ten hares and ten tortoises, the total number of ordered pairs is ten times ten or 100 pairs of hares and tortoises. Suppose the results show that the hare ran faster than the tortoise in 90 of the 100 sample pairs; in that case, the sample common language effect size is 90%.
Hayes was not as fast as some other manufacturers to release modems that ran faster than 2400 bit/s, which opened the door for U.S. Robotics (USR) and Telebit to meet market demand with faster products. Telebit was the fastest, running up to ~18,500 bit/s and maintaining higher speeds on noisy lines where other models would fall-back to lower speeds. They were also expensive and found mostly in professional settings, notably for Unix-running minicomputers for UUCP use where their protocol spoofing offered further speed improvements. USR's designs were simpler than Telebits and ran at "only" 9,600 bit/s, but carved out a strong niche by offering deep discounts to sysops. In 1987 Hayes responded with the Hayes Express 96 protocol, a 9600 bit/s protocol.

As a result, the SI second is close to 1/86400 of a mean solar day in the mid‑19th century. In earlier centuries, the mean solar day was shorter than 86,400 SI seconds, and in more recent centuries it is longer than 86,400 seconds. Near the end of the 20th century, the length of the mean solar day (also known simply as "length of day" or "LOD") was approximately 86,400.0013 s. For this reason, UT is now "slower" than TAI by the difference (or "excess" LOD) of 1.3 ms/day. The excess of the LOD over the nominal 86,400 s accumulates over time, causing the UTC day, initially synchronised with the mean sun, to become desynchronised and run ahead of it. Near the end of the 20th century, with the LOD at 1.3 ms above the nominal value, UTC ran faster than UT by 1.3 ms per day, getting a second ahead roughly every 800 days. Thus, leap seconds were inserted at approximately this interval, retarding UTC to keep it synchronised in the long term.. (Average for period from 1 January 1991 through 1 January 2009.
